Job Description: As a Data Transformation Professional , you will be a central operational figure within our Tax Data Operations (TDO) workflow. You will manage the journey of complex data through a multi-stage pipeline—balancing automated systems with manual checkpoints to ensure integrity from initial intake to final reporting. This role is ideal for a detail-oriented analyst who thrives in high-volume, high-risk environments and enjoys the challenge of maintaining tight Production SLAs.

Requirements

  • Education: Bachelor’s degree in Data Analytics, Computer Science, or a related field (or equivalent experience).
  • SQL Mastery: 1+ years of hands-on experience with SQL & T-SQL and ETL tools (SSIS) .
  • Data Operations: 1+ years of experience monitoring data loads and utilizing Operational Dashboard KPIs for root cause analysis.
  • Systems Fluency: Proficiency in Microsoft Suite and Google Cloud Platform (GCP).
  • Analysis: Ability to translate conceptual business needs into technical requirements and functional tasks.

Responsibilities

  • Data Pipeline Management: Maintain existing and develop new data curation logic. Monitor the pipeline for bottlenecks, troubleshoot "abnormal job terminations," and ensure data quality before it moves to the next production step.
  • Technical Execution: Use SQL Server, T-SQL, SSIS, and proprietary tools to query, manipulate, and prepare complex datasets for the Cotality Smart Data Platform.
  • Cross-Functional Collaboration: Engagement Teams: Coordinate raw data ingestion and resolve "Decision Diamond" triggers requiring external clarification. Central Services: Maintain the "Single Source of Truth" within master databases and collaborate on Entity/Account updates. Analytics & Management: Escalate value mismatches and provide validated datasets to support final client deliverables.
  • Process Improvement: Research industry trends to incorporate new data capture methods. Proactively identify ways to improve system effectiveness and document results to ensure long-term quality.
  • Special Projects: Support custom report development, specialized product support for national accounts, and provide mentoring to junior team members.
